iPhone 11 iPhone Screen repair Bishops stortford
Professional iPhone 11 Phone services UK wide. …specialised in iPhone Screen repair… Almost all of our iPhone 11 iPhone Screen Repairs in Bishops stortford are diagnosed and processed within 3-5 working days while also offering express services.